Title:
[nvidia] Screen scaling 125% gives 200%
Status in gnome-control-center package in Ubuntu:
Confirmed
Status in gnome-shell package in Ubuntu:
Confirmed
Status in mutter package in Ubuntu:
Confirmed
Status in nvidia-graphics-drivers package in Ubuntu:
Confirmed
Bug description:
Procedure used:
1.
Fully updated system via apt update && apt upgrade
2.
Select the screen setup in gnome control center
3.
Click the "Fractional scaling" toggle
4.
Select 125% and click the green "use" button top right (it says "Anvend" in
dansih)
5.
Observe that the window has grown a lot, click the "use new settings" button
6.
The window tells me, I am at 200% scaling. The "200%" option is now
highlighted.
7.
Switch back to 100% and file this bug.
